With the fantasy basketball playoffs nearing, managers are in a crunch to maximize their rosters and secure those crucial wins. In Week 19, it’s essential to focus on strategic pickups and lineup adjustments that could make the difference between advancing to the postseason and falling short. According to Yahoo Sports, careful analysis of player performance and injury reports can lead to significant advantages in the final stretch.

As the regular season winds down, several players have emerged as must-adds on the waiver wire. One standout is **Jaden Ivey** of the Detroit Pistons, who has been showing explosive potential. With Cade Cunningham sidelined, Ivey has stepped up as a primary playmaker, consistently contributing points and assists. His uptick in usage makes him a valuable addition for fantasy teams looking for scoring options.

Another noteworthy pickup is **Jalen Williams** from the Oklahoma City Thunder. Williams has been efficient, displaying an impressive scoring ability while contributing defensively. The Thunder are pushing for a playoff spot, which means Williams will likely see significant minutes, making him a risky yet potentially rewarding option for fantasy rosters.

In addition to these rising stars, managers should also keep an eye on the injury landscape. The recent setbacks for **Anthony Davis** and **Kyrie Irving** have opened opportunities for bench players to shine. For instance, **Max Christie** of the Lakers has seen increased playing time and has the potential to fill the scoring gap left by Davis. Similarly, **Spencer Dinwiddie** has been a reliable source of assists and points, particularly with Irving’s status uncertain.

When making lineup decisions, Yahoo Sports emphasizes the importance of setting your roster based on matchups. This week, teams playing against defensively weak opponents should be prioritized. For example, players facing off against the Houston Rockets, known for their porous defense, could be in for a big night. This factor can be crucial in determining starting lineups, especially as fantasy playoffs approach.

It’s also wise to monitor the performance of players on the bubble. Those like **Michael Porter Jr.** of the Denver Nuggets, who have experienced recent fluctuations in form, might still be worth holding onto for their potential upside. Conversely, if a player has been consistently underperforming, it might be time to cut ties and grab someone with more promise.
